How Tunnels and Underground Bases Work
In Hide ur Base and Steal, players enter an underground dimension by dropping an entrance marker on the map surface. While novice players merely establish a single drop zone and sit idle, advanced players construct and utilize specialized passage networks. Understanding how tunnel geometry, render view distance, and drop markers interact gives you a massive advantage over casual raiders.
Tunnels function as both physical barriers and navigational conduits. When you configure your underground infrastructure, your tunnel pathways create distance between the vulnerable surface entrance and your valuable pet deposit boxes. Designing the Switchback Maze
The Switchback Maze utilizes narrow corridors connected by alternating right and left turns. Because Roblox third-person cameras struggle around tight interior walls, intruders have limited forward visibility. If you place internal props or walls in a serpentine pattern, invaders cannot simply scan the room from the entrance marker; they are forced to explore every corner manually, dramatically increasing their risk of getting caught.
Implementing Decoy Chambers
Do not place your highest-value pets directly at the end of the primary corridor. Instead, build a fork early in your subterranean blueprint. Place low-tier, inexpensive pets in a clearly visible front room while keeping your true revenue engines tucked behind a hidden side turn. Player experience reveals that most raiders will grab the first item they see and run, sparing your highest-yielding companions from theft.

Infiltration Guide: Raiding Enemy Base Tunnels
Thieving from other players is the other half of the game's core loop. To steal efficiently, you must learn to read the terrain on the surface, spot camouflaged markers, and navigate unknown enemy passage systems without getting cornered.
A successful raid requires patience on the surface and explosive speed underground. Once you discover an entrance marker, you must mentally map out potential escape angles before diving in.
Scouting for Surface Entry Points
- Scan Foliage and Boulders: Most players hide their entrance spots behind trees, bushes, or rocky outcroppings near the map boundaries.
- Watch Player Footprints: Keep track of player movement lines; if an opponent vanishes behind a specific hill, their entrance marker is almost certainly in that quadrant.
- Listen for Audio Cues: Sound effects from pet collection and coin drops can often be heard faintly when standing directly over an active subterranean base.

Defensive Countermeasures and Marker Camouflage
Even the best interior defensive structures fall short if your surface marker is sitting out in plain sight. Combining clever marker placement with internal defensive counter-routes creates an airtight security network that discourages repeat incursions from persistent server rivals.
Advanced players use map geometry to mask entry points, tucking them into crevices where daylight shadows obscure the teleport trigger.
Recommended Marker Hiding Locations
- Behind Waterfall Sheets: If the server map features moving water planes, hiding your marker behind a waterfall renders it nearly invisible to casual view.
- Deep Shrubbery: Wedging your entry trigger inside dense leafy foliage prevents other players from spotting the marker's outline from an elevated vantage point.
- Corner Rock Formations: The meeting points between map barrier walls and natural rock meshes create blind spots that scouting players rarely check.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are hide ur base and steal tunnels used for?
In the game, these underground corridors connect your hidden surface entrance marker to your interior vault chambers. They function both as defensive mazes to slow down invading pet thieves and as travel corridors for players navigating their personal underground property.
How do I prevent other players from finding my tunnel entrance?
The most reliable method is placing your entrance marker inside dense foliage, behind steep cliffs, or tucked away in obscure map corners away from central hubs. Avoid placing your marker in open fields or high-traffic gathering areas.
Can other players steal my pets inside my tunnels?
Yes. If another player locates your surface entrance, they can step through the marker, enter your underground corridors, and interact with your pets to steal them. Designing complex, winding hide ur base and steal tunnels increases the time it takes for intruders to find your vault, giving you time to defend your assets.
What is the most effective tunnel layout for defense?
The Switchback Maze and Deep Drop Spiral designs are widely considered the most effective. These layouts break visual line of sight with tight corners and multiple branching pathways, disorienting raiders and preventing them from making a straight dash toward your valuable items.
